Last Night in Soho Last Night in Soho

Edgar Wright / United Kingdom / 2021 / 116 min / English

Eloise is a fashion design student with a mysterious ability to enter the 1960s, where she meets an ambitious singer, Sandie. But swinging London is not all it appears to be, and the dream of the past turns into something much darker… A psychological thriller by Edgar Wright, the director of Baby Driver.

cast Thomasin McKenzie, Anya Taylor-Joy, Matt Smith, Terence Stamp

The Ugly Stepsister Den stygge stesøsteren

Emilie Blichfeldt

Sunday, 28. 06. 2026 / 19:00 / Main Hall

The naïve and awkward Elvira is preparing for the royal ball, where she will compete with her charming stepsister for the affections of the handsome prince. However, her transformation into a swan has devastating – and repulsive – consequences. This dark, grotesque reimagining of Cinderella earned the Norwegian director the Best Film award at Sitges.

God Will not Help Bog neće pomoći

Hana Jušić

Monday, 29. 06. 2026 / 18:10 / Main Hall

The second feature film from Hana Jušić (Quit Staring at My Plate) is a darkly poetic neo-Western about a mysterious Chilean woman who brings unrest to a traditional Croatian shepherding community at the beginning of the 20th century. Blending elements of Wuthering Heights, Croatian folklore, and Jane Campion’s The Piano, the film earned its two leading actresses an award at Locarno.
